Milk powder, derived from the evaporation of milk to remove the water content, is a versatile product with applications spanning from food production to infant nutrition and beyond. Its long shelf life, ease of transportation, and convenience make it a highly sought-after dairy product in both domestic and international markets. As Australia is one of the world’s largest exporters of milk powder, the country’s Australia Milk Powder Market industry is pivotal not only to its domestic market but also to the global dairy trade.

Key Market Drivers

Growing Global Demand for Dairy Products: The rising demand for dairy products worldwide is a significant driver of the Australian milk powder market. Countries in Asia, particularly China, are increasing their imports of dairy, including milk powder, to meet the demands of their expanding populations and growing middle class. Australian milk powder, known for its high quality and safety standards, is a preferred option in these markets.

In addition to traditional milk powder, there has been an increased demand for specialized dairy products, such as infant formula, which contributes to the growth of the milk powder segment. As more people adopt dairy-based diets, the demand for milk powder continues to rise globally, positioning Australia as a key player in the global dairy trade.

Rising Health Consciousness and Protein Demand: Another driving factor in the Australian milk powder market is the increasing health consciousness among consumers. Milk powder is a rich source of protein, vitamins, and minerals, making it an attractive option for health-conscious individuals and athletes. With the growing trend of protein-based diets, especially among millennials and Generation Z, there is a growing preference for milk powder as a protein source in various products, from protein shakes to nutritional supplements.

Furthermore, the shift towards convenience foods, such as ready-to-eat meals and powdered drinks, has spurred demand for milk powder as a key ingredient in many processed foods. This trend is expected to continue as the need for functional, nutrient-dense foods increases, particularly in urbanized regions of Australia and the broader Asia-Pacific region.

Strong Export Market: Australia is one of the world’s largest exporters of milk powder, with key export markets including China, Southeast Asia, and the Middle East. This position is driven by the country’s high milk production standards, as well as its reputation for producing high-quality dairy products. Australia’s strict regulatory framework and food safety standards further contribute to the attractiveness of Australian milk powder on the international stage.

As global demand for milk powder rises, especially in emerging markets where dairy consumption is increasing, Australia is poised to capitalize on this growth. The expansion of milk powder exports continues to be a significant factor driving the growth of the Australia Milk Powder Market.

Technological Advancements in Milk Powder Production: Advancements in milk powder production technologies are also contributing to the market's growth. Improved drying techniques, such as spray drying and roller drying, ensure that milk powder retains its nutritional value and flavor while achieving longer shelf life. Additionally, innovative packaging solutions are being developed to enhance the preservation of milk powder and increase its convenience for consumers.

These technological advancements not only improve the quality of milk powder but also enable manufacturers to meet the increasing global demand for the product. Moreover, the development of more energy-efficient production methods helps to reduce costs, making milk powder more affordable for both domestic and international markets.

Challenges in the Market

Fluctuating Raw Milk Prices: One of the key challenges in the Australia Milk Powder Market is the fluctuation in raw milk prices. These price fluctuations are often influenced by factors such as weather conditions, feed prices, and global supply-demand imbalances. When the cost of raw milk rises, it can affect the profitability of milk powder production, making it more expensive for both producers and consumers.

Sustainability and Environmental Concerns: Environmental sustainability has become an important issue in the dairy industry, and the milk powder sector is no exception. Concerns over water usage, greenhouse gas emissions, and land use are prompting many milk powder manufacturers to adopt more sustainable practices. While there is growing demand for dairy products, there is also pressure on producers to reduce their environmental footprint, which could lead to increased production costs.

Trade Barriers and Regulatory Challenges: As the Australian milk powder industry relies heavily on exports, it is exposed to the risks of trade barriers and regulatory challenges in international markets. Tariffs, quotas, and stringent import regulations in key markets like China and Southeast Asia can hinder the growth of Australian milk powder exports. In addition, regulatory changes concerning food safety and product labeling could create challenges for Australian manufacturers seeking to maintain their market share in global markets.
